Having the necessary RAM ensures your computer operates seamlessly, especially if you like to run multiple applications while gaming. Select no less than 16GB if you need solid functionality. If you desire to make your setup future-ready, contemplate 32GB.

Efficient Thermal Management:
High-performance components produce heat—so keeping them cool is critical. Utilize advanced air or liquid-cooling solutions that maintain optimal temperatures during marathon gaming sessions, thereby enhancing longevity and system stability.
